Understanding Boronic Acid Esters: Properties and Procurement
Boronic acid esters represent a vital class of organic compounds, distinguished by the presence of a carbon-boron bond and an ester functional group. These versatile molecules are instrumental in a wide range of chemical transformations, particularly in metal-catalyzed cross-coupling reactions. Among the array of available boronic esters, 4,4,5,5-Tetramethyl-2-(triphenylen-2-yl)-1,3,2-dioxaborolane (CAS 890042-13-4) serves as a prime example of a compound with significant industrial and research applications.
The pinacol ester form, as seen in this triphenylene derivative, offers enhanced stability and ease of handling compared to free boronic acids. This stability is crucial for storage, transportation, and subsequent reactions, ensuring that the reagent maintains its efficacy. The specific structure of the triphenylene moiety imparts unique electronic and steric properties, making it particularly valuable in the synthesis of advanced materials, such as those used in organic electronics, and in the construction of complex pharmaceutical molecules.
For procurement professionals and R&D scientists, understanding the key specifications of such intermediates is essential. Parameters like purity (often aiming for 97% or higher for specialized applications), molecular weight (354.25 g/mol), and physical appearance (typically a white powder) are critical indicators of quality.
